About

Fanqing Meng is a scholar working on Biomedical Engineering, Materials Chemistry and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Fanqing Meng has authored 68 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Biomedical Engineering, 19 papers in Materials Chemistry and 18 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Fanqing Meng's work include Advanced Photocatalysis Techniques (16 papers), Nonlinear Optical Materials Research (14 papers) and Advanced Sensor and Energy Harvesting Materials (6 papers). Fanqing Meng is often cited by papers focused on Advanced Photocatalysis Techniques (16 papers), Nonlinear Optical Materials Research (14 papers) and Advanced Sensor and Energy Harvesting Materials (6 papers). Fanqing Meng collaborates with scholars based in China, United States and Indonesia. Fanqing Meng's co-authors include Yinglong Wang, Wei Ma, Bingjie Huo, Jianguang Qi, Jingxue Wang, Shibo Duan, Zichen Wang, Wei Ma, M.K. Lü and Guang Lü and has published in prestigious journals such as SHILAP Revista de lepidopterología, Water Research and JNCI Journal of the National Cancer Institute.
